In this chapter, the authors have drawn up a state‐of‐the‐art overview of certain existing simulators as well as their domains of application. It is obvious that the field of automobile driving simulation is much richer, with simulators equipped with the latest technology. Therefore, they note the means and the enormous updated investments that have been made essentially by automobile manufacturers, in the design of bigger and bigger platforms. On the other hand, they review some of the current two‐wheeled riding simulators with simplified architectures. In most cases, the use of a hexapode parallel platform seems to be the standard. From a kinematic point of view, the longitudinal motion has proven crucial in the driving simulation of automobiles. The lateral motion aims to simulate lane shifting maneuvers (automobile simulators) or to compensate for several undesirable motions generated by the platform.
